Legacy Scholars/First-Gen Program

Legacy Scholars is a community for first-gen college students at the University of Alabama, designed to build connections among students who are starting a new college legacy. This program also has a Mentorship Program where an adult who was a "First-Gen" can provide extra guidance, answer questions, and just simply "be there" for a new student who comes to UA as a "First-Gen". Alumni Spotlight

Dr. Jay Gabbard | '04


Jay Gabbard is a Professor of Social Work at Western Kentucky University where he has taught since 2004. He recently won the University Award at Western Kentucky University for student advising. He serves on the Global Commission for the Council on Social Work Education (CSWE) as Chair of the Board of Directors for Phi Alpha Social Work Honor Society International as well on the advisory board for the Minority Fellowship Program of CSWE.

Resha Swanson | '18


Resha Swanson is a doctoral student in the Crown Family School of Social Work, Policy and Practice. Utilizing mixed methods, her research centers on job quality in low-wage industries, the intersection of labor policy and racial capitalism in the U.S. South, and the infrapolitics of Black and Latinx workers. Resha received her BSW and BA from UA in 2018 and her MSW from Columbia University.
